100 wordsAll Latest News, Government Policy and LawThe Polk County Board of Supervisors is seeking applications for an open seat on the Polk County Aviation Authority board.
The Polk County Aviation Authority board members serve four-year terms and oversee the operation and budget of the Ankeny Regional Airport. The board meets the first Thursday after the first Monday of each month. The seven-member board is composed of representatives from Polk County, Ankeny, Bondurant and Altoona.
Applicants must live in unincorporated Polk County and have a background and/or interest in aviation. For more information, contact Ami Anderson at 286.2226 or ami.anderson@polkcountyiowa.gov. The application deadline is Jan. 10.
